Eurozone January PPI +0.8% vs +0.5% m/m expected

  • Prior +0.4%; revised to +0.5%

Looking at the breakdown, there were increases across all sectors with a rise in prices for intermediate goods (+0.3%), energy (+1.7%), capital goods (+0.7%), durable consumer goods (+0.6%), and non-durable consumer goods (+0.2%). If you strip out energy prices, overall producer prices were up by 0.4% on the month.
